Understanding Carbon Fiber: The Material Behind the Rims

Carbon fiber is a composite material made up of thin fibers that are around 5-10 micrometers in diameter. These fibers are tightly woven together and then combined with a resin to create parts that can be both incredibly strong and lightweight. This unique material has gained prominence in various industries, including aerospace and performance sports equipment, before making its way into automotive applications.

The distinct properties of carbon fiber allow for the manufacturing of rims that are not only lighter than traditional aluminum or steel rims but also much stronger. As a result, many automotive engineers are harnessing the advantages of carbon fiber to push the boundaries of vehicle performance. Understanding the science behind carbon fiber is crucial in appreciating how these rims can enhance driving experience.

The Advantages of Carbon Fiber Rims

Weight Reduction

One of the foremost advantages of fiber rims is their lightweight nature. A lighter rim reduces the unsprung weight of a vehicle, leading to improved handling and better overall performance. When you reduce the weight of the rims, the vehicle experiences better acceleration and more responsive steering. This is particularly beneficial in racing scenarios, where every millisecond counts, and agility on the track can make all the difference.

Improved Performance

In addition to weight reduction, fiber rims contribute to enhanced performance. The improved stiffness of carbon fiber allows for greater energy transfer during acceleration and braking. This results in better grip on the road, increased cornering speed, and overall a more engaging driving experience. For performance cars, the combination of reduced weight and enhanced strength leads to superior handling characteristics that can make a significant impact on track days and spirited driving.

Durability and Longevity

Carbon fiber rims are designed to withstand harsh conditions. Unlike aluminum, which can bend or warp under excessive stress, carbon fiber is engineered to be resilient. This resilience translates into durability, making fiber rims less prone to damage from potholes, sharp turns, and other road imperfections. As a result, these rims can maintain their performance over a longer period, reducing the need for frequent replacements.

Enhanced Braking Performance

Another critical advantage of carbon fiber rims is their impact on braking performance. Due to their reduced weight, vehicles equipped with fiber rims can experience shorter stopping distances. This is primarily because lighter rims exert less force on braking components, improving the efficiency of the braking system. In high-performance situations, this characteristic can significantly enhance driver safety and confidence.

Better Fuel Efficiency

The lightweight nature of fiber rims also contributes to better fuel efficiency. By minimizing the overall weight of the vehicle, drivers can enjoy improved fuel economy. This can be particularly beneficial for everyday drivers looking to save on gas and reduce their carbon footprint. While lightweight materials often come with a higher price tag, the long-term savings on fuel can outweigh the initial investment over time.

Cost Considerations

While carbon fiber rims offer numerous advantages, potential buyers must consider the cost. Generally, fiber rims are more expensive than traditional aluminum or even premium forged rims. The manufacturing of carbon fiber involves intricate processes and technologies that contribute to its higher price tag. However, for enthusiasts and those who prioritize performance, many see this investment as worthwhile.

Innovations in Carbon Fiber Rim Technology

The automotive industry is continually evolving, and carbon fiber technology is no exception. Various innovations have emerged to improve the performance and manufacturing processes of fiber rims. Some of these innovations include:

Advanced Manufacturing Techniques

Recent advancements in manufacturing technology have made it easier and more cost-effective to produce fiber rims. Automation in the molding process allows for precision and consistency that was previously unattainable. Additionally, advancements in resin technology have enhanced the properties of carbon fiber, further improving durability and performance.

Customizable Designs

Manufacturers are now offering customizable designs for fiber rims. Car enthusiasts can choose different finishes, colors, and patterns, allowing them to personalize their vehicles. This customization extends beyond aesthetics; some designs are engineered to improve aerodynamics and reduce drag, enhancing overall vehicle performance.

Hybrid Rims

Hybrid rims combining carbon fiber with other materials are also emerging. These rims leverage the lightweight and strength of carbon fiber while integrating other components for improved functionality, such as better heat dissipation or shock absorption. This innovation aims to maximize performance while reducing potential weaknesses associated with purely carbon fiber rims.

Sustainability Initiatives

As environmental awareness grows, many manufacturers are exploring sustainable practices in producing carbon fiber rims. This includes using recycled materials and energy-efficient processes. By adopting these practices, companies can reduce their carbon footprint while still providing high-quality products to consumers.

The Installation Process for Carbon Fiber Rims

Installing carbon fiber rims is a crucial step that should be done with care. Here’s a brief overview of the installation process:

Assessing Compatibility

Before purchasing carbon fiber rims, it’s essential to assess whether they are compatible with your vehicle. Consult with a professional, or check the specifications to ensure they fit properly.

Preparing for Installation

Once you have the rims, gather the necessary tools, including a tire iron, jack, and torque wrench. Make sure the vehicle is parked on a flat surface and that the brakes are engaged to prevent any movement during installation.

Removing Old Rims

Use the tire iron to loosen the lug nuts on the existing rims, but do not remove them completely yet. Once loosened, use the jack to lift the vehicle and completely remove the old rims.

Installing New Rims

Place the carbon fiber rims onto the wheel hubs and align them with the holes. Hand-tighten the lug nuts to secure them in place before lowering the vehicle back to the ground.

Final Adjustments

Once the vehicle is back on the ground, use the torque wrench to tighten the lug nuts to the manufacturer’s recommended specifications. This ensures that the rims are securely fastened and ready for use.

Inspection Post-Installation

After installation, it’s vital to conduct a thorough inspection. Check for any signs of misalignment or issues with balancing. Proper installation will enhance performance and ensure a safe driving experience.

Maintenance Tips for Carbon Fiber Rims

To extend the life of your carbon fiber rims and maintain their performance, consider the following maintenance tips:

Regular Cleaning

Regular cleaning of carbon fiber rims is essential. Use a soft brush and a mild soap solution to avoid scratching the surface. Avoid abrasive cleaners or harsh chemicals that could damage the resin.

Inspect for Damage

Routine inspections also play a crucial role in maintenance. Look for any cracks, chips, or other signs of damage that may compromise performance. Addressing these issues early can prevent more significant problems down the line.

Tire Maintenance

Make sure to regularly check tire pressures. Properly inflated tires can significantly impact the performance of your carbon fiber rims. Misaligned or improperly inflated tires can lead to uneven wear on rims.

Professional Servicing

Consider having a professional inspect your rims periodically. They can identify issues that may not be apparent to the average car owner and provide expert care that supports the longevity of your rims.carbon fiber rims
